The Public Service Department has released the 2013 edition of Utility Facts - an inclusive summary of key Vermont statistics representing overall energy supply and uses, as well as the performance of the state’ s regulated utilities.
Last updated in 2011, Utility Facts 2013 incorporates several changes and improvements. In addition to sections devoted to electricity, natural gas, telecommunications, and water, new sections on total energy use and consumption, electric and thermal efficiency, and regulated utility sector profiles have been added.
Utility Facts 2013 provides energy and regulated industry data with regional and national comparisons in a user-friendly format. The data is presented in both graphical and statistical format. A glossary is also provided. Utility Facts has been referred to as an ‘ invaluable resource’ in electric supply planning, comprehensive energy planning, and in the development of local energy plans.
